Emory Schwartz Center presents "An Evening with Branford Marsalis" on February 18

Emory's Schwartz Center for the Performing Arts presents an evening with jazz master Branford Marsalis on Friday, February 18 at 8 p.m.

Marsalis brings his talents as a musician, composer, and bandleader back to the Schwartz Center stage with his powerful jazz ensemble.

Known for the telepathic communication among its uncommonly consistent personnel, its deep book of original music replete with expressive melodies and provocative forms, and an unrivaled spirit in both live and recorded performances, the Branford Marsalis Quartet has long been recognized as the standard to which other ensembles of its kind must be measured.
